| | | | | 设计参数:
输入电压:VCC供电(40-60V)
输出电压:20-52V(注:输出电压最高只能达输入电压的90%)
输出电流:0-1000mA PWM调光或0-10V调光
|
|
|
| | | | | | | 程序设计思路:
单片机通过读取0-10V信号或PWM信号,将信号转换为输出电流参考值,然后读取输出电流,读到的电流与参考值比较,跟据比较值调节PWM占空比,保证输出电流跟随参考值变化。
电路虽然简单,但同样需要设计环路响应频率及PID参数等。
|
|
|
|
|
| | | | | | | | | 大师,原理图中的MOS驱动是不是要加自举电容,怎么加,有能用的实际电路图吗,最近也想搞这个呢,能不能指点一下
|
|
|
| | | | | | | | | | | 已经在做实验板,单片机工作电流约1mA,这个供电可以由VCC降压提供,如果VCC电压太高时可以考虑独立电压供电。
|
|
|
| | | | | | | | | 个人愚见:目前的确缺少DC-DC深度调光的普适性IC,所以大家开始倾向于用MCU来做。
而实际上对于0-10V信号或PWM信号:MCU 识别这个信号,应该是最关键的一环,这涉及ADC的配置,bit, vref等多方面。
|
|
|
| | | | | | | | | | | 版主好!识别0-10V可以直接ADC采样就可以了,芯片AD是12位的,完全有足够的解析度。PWM就更简单了,直接采用定时器门控功能采样或是捕捉功能采样PWM占空比,非常简单。已经在打样,调试完成会出写好程序的芯片。
|
|
|
| | | | | | | | | | | | | 12bit 没有问题!
到时希望分享下具体的硬--->软的设计?
|
|
|
| | | | | | | | | | | | | | | 现在还在做0-10V可编程芯片,这样就可以方便直接采用0-10V信号线编程输出电流。
|
|
|